About the Role
Abnormal AI is hiring a Technical Program Manager to lead delivery of high-impact programs across our AI Platform and Data Systems teams. You'll own strategic initiatives from CIO leadership — spanning AI governance, the data foundation for AI agents, AI outcomes analytics, and new agent and platform rollouts — and turn them into structured, well-tracked programs. You'll define processes where none exists, drive valuable outcomes, and keep executive stakeholders aligned and ahead of surprises. This role sits at the intersection of engineering execution and leadership visibility, requiring someone who thrives in ambiguity, earns credibility through follow-through, and instinctively reaches for AI to solve real delivery challenges.

What you will do
- Own program delivery for high-impact AI Platform and Data Systems initiatives, from initiation through completion — including scope definition, milestone planning, dependency and escalation management, and stakeholder alignment.
- Translate ambiguous mandates from IT leadership into structured, trackable programs with clear owners and success criteria.
- Serve as the coordination layer for high-impact, cross-functional programs — working in lockstep with engineering leaders and teams, ensuring dependencies are visible and delivery stays on track.
- Maintain executive-ready status reporting for AI Data Systems leadership and C-level stakeholders, ensuring no surprises and consistent confidence in program and portfolio health.
- Identify, escalate, and mitigate risks across programs before they impact delivery timelines or stakeholder trust.
- Partner with technical team-leads to understand delivery capacity, technical dependencies, and sequencing trade-offs.
- Use AI tools in your own program execution — and build lightweight workflows, skills, or automations that make status reporting, risk tracking, and stakeholder updates faster and more reliable.
- Support roadmap planning and resource forecasting at the program and portfolio level.
- Drive retrospectives and continuous improvement practices, and contribute to building a high-performing, AI-native program management function within the CIO organization.
Must Haves
- 3-4 years of program or project management experience leading complex, cross-functional technical initiatives — ideally in a high-growth SaaS or enterprise tech environment.
- Demonstrated ability to take an early-stage idea — where the goal is clear but the path isn't — and build it into structured delivery with measurable outcomes.
- Proven ability to move fast and drive velocity — keeping programs progressing through ambiguity and unknowns.
- Track record of managing executive-level stakeholder relationships, including C-level communication, with poise and precision.
- Strong experience working alongside technical team leads in AI, engineering, data, or platform contexts — you can follow the technical conversation, ask the right questions, and push back when sequencing or assumptions need challenging.
- Familiarity with AI tools and an automation instinct — you naturally ask "how can I use AI to do this?" and have applied it to improve how you work, whether personally or professionally.
- Excellent command of project tracking and program management tools (Linear, Jira, ServiceNow, Asana, or equivalent).
- Exceptional communicator across technical and non-technical audiences — written updates, verbal alignment, and executive readouts are all in your wheelhouse.
- Demonstrated ability to drive accountability and alignment across teams without formal authority.
- Bachelor's degree in Computer Engineering, Information Technology, Business Administration, Information Security or a related field
